there’s one thing David E. Kelley does well it’s write a good legal television series.<Boston Legal is no exception. The show got off to a rocky and mediocre start last season with so-so ratings and unoriginal plots. It was replaced by the exceptional Grey’s Anatomy, but was still brought back for a second season, this time following the new series Commander in Chief. As CinC’s ratings plummeted, BL’s have remained steady and improved over it’s lead-in. In my opinion, this creative and ratings improvement is due in no small part to the show’s willingness to take on hot-button issues. It is unabashedly liberal in its viewpoint, so conservative will hate it. Case in point, last night’s episode featured a rape victim suing a Catholic hospital for not giving her information about emergency contraception.
